Responsibilities

  • Review and follow daily production schedule verifying against their product information sheets for accuracy
  • Communicate with extruded personnel as to which slurry flavor should be used for their immediate production needs
  • Coordinate with Shift Supervisor to verify which tanks to use for liquid storage of hydro products.
  • Communicate with dry extrusion personnel as to which digest tanks should be used for their immediate production needs.
  • Check all processing scales at the start of each shift with certified weights, if scale is off, notify maintenance – Inform Shift Supervisor
  • Operate slurry mixers, digest mixers and hydro mixers and monitor ancillary equipment to produce products that meet the desired specifications set forth by the Quality Assurance Department
  • Visually inspect and save samples throughout all runs to be taken to the Quality Control Lab for final analysis
  • Responsible to record operation parameters and turn in at the end of each shift
  • Batch and record all liquid slurry, digest and hydro batches required for each run and turn in at the end of each shift
  • Monitor all slurry, digest and hydro formulas presented to them for color, odor and grind. Notifying supervisor of anything that looks out of specification
  • Understand bulk liquid controls and operations
  • Able to switch minor ingredient totes and operate liquid room controls
  • Cleaning systems as required between production runs and end of schedule
  • Calibrate process flow monitors prior to each run
  • Daily clean up and weekly sanitation of slurry, digest and hydro areas
  • Notify maintenance of any unusual equipment noises or failures
